About This Guide
This setup guide describes basic instructions for the set up,
configuration, and operation of the Extron SMX matrix switcher.
The SMX matrix switcher can be controlled through the front panel
controls, Simple Instruction Set (SIS
) commands, the SMX Control
Program which runs on computers using the Windows
®
operating
System, or built-in HTML pages.
NOTES: The term "SMX" refers to a typical SMX System
MultiMatrix Switcher throughout this guide.
• For detailed information on the SMX, see to the User
Guide (available at www.extron.com or the Extron
DVD).

About the SMX System MultiMatrix Switcher
The SMX is a rack mountable, modular, configurable, multi-format
card cage system available in 2U, 3U, 4U, or 5U frames. Each frame
has horizontal rear panel slots where optional I/O boards can be
inserted in any configuration.
2U enclosures have 4 single board slots, 3U enclosures have 6
single board slots, 4U enclosures have 8 single board slots, and 5U
enclosures have 10 single board slots. Each slot supports power and
control connections to the I/O boards. Slots covered by larger I/O
boards are not available to other boards.
